The Shift From Weekly Episodes to On-Demand Storytelling Not long ago, television storytelling followed a predictable rhythm. Episodes aired once a week, cliffhangers were carefully timed, and viewers had days to speculate before the next chapter arrived. Streaming platforms gradually disrupted that structure.
